Description of Best Western Leisure Inn
Guests staying at this Crossville, Tennessee hotel will be surrounded by 11 local golf courses as well as a variety of restaurants, shopping and local attractions. Centrally located in the "Golf Capitol of Tennessee", the Best Western Leisure Inn offers all of the amenities, great customer service and comfortable accommodations guests expect while traveling. This Crossville hotel is situated in Cumberland County between Nashville and Knoxville, and offers convenient access to many local attractions such as the Crossville Depot, the #127 Corridor Sale and the Cumberland Homestead Tower. Each of the 66 well-appointed guest rooms features cable satellite television with HBO and wireless high-speed Internet access. The hotel also offers suites for guests who prefer more spacious accommodations. The Best Western Leisure Inn features a complimentary full breakfast each morning, an outdoor heated swimming pool, exercise facility, business services and meeting/banquet facilities. Golf enthusiasts will appreciate being within 15 miles of 11 different golf courses, including 2 of the top 10 courses in the state, Bear Trace and Stonehenge. Enjoy wine tasting at the nearby Stonehenge Winery or take in an evening performance at the Cumberland County Playhouse. The Cumberland Mountain State Park offers a variety of outdoor activities for guests to enjoy year round. Guests traveling on business will appreciate the hotel's proximity to Nakano Foods, SKF/Colinx and DelBar.
